Discussion
Oracle Database CVE-2009-1007 Remote Data Mining Vulnerability
Oracle Database is prone to a remote vulnerability in Data Mining.
The vulnerability can be exploited over the 'Oracle Net' protocol. For an exploit to succeed, the attacker must have 'SYS.DMP_SYS' privileges.
This vulnerability affects 10.2.0.4.
